摘要
导出了计算地形起伏引起的高程异常的实用公式,该公式特别适用于地形复杂地区,能避免中央区域的积分奇异。在此基础上建立了顾及地形影响的GPS正常高求解的数学模型。文中讨论了两种GPS正常高求解的方法,并通过实际工程算例验证了本文所述方法的实用性和有效性。
Practical formulas for height anomaly caused by the undulation of terrain are deduced.These formulas are especially suitable in rough mountain areas and can effectively avoid the abnormal integral in the central region.Based on these formulas,mathematical models are proposed for solving the normal height in GPS network concerning terrain undulation.Two algorithms for solving normal height in GPS network are discussed.A practical example shows that the proposed algorithms are practical and effective.
